summaryrefslogtreecommitdiff
path: root/docs
diff options
context:
space:
mode:
Diffstat (limited to 'docs')
-rw-r--r--docs/forms.rst11
1 files changed, 11 insertions, 0 deletions
diff --git a/docs/forms.rst b/docs/forms.rst
index 6e5b7c9..8f4ff4c 100644
--- a/docs/forms.rst
+++ b/docs/forms.rst
@@ -197,6 +197,17 @@ You can deal with file upload by using the Upload class:
>>> form['file'] = Upload('README.rst', b'data')
>>> form['file'] = Upload('README.rst', b'data', 'text/x-rst')
+If the file field has a ``multiple`` parameter, you can pass a
+list of :class:`~webtest.forms.Upload`:
+
+.. code-block:: python
+
+ >>> from webtest import Upload
+ >>> form['files'] = [
+ ... Upload('README.rst'),
+ ... Upload('LICENSE.rst'),
+ ... ]
+
Submit a form
--------------